Spring has come to charming
North Harbor, Maine, and with
the new season comes a new
haul for Second Chance, the shop
where Sarah Grayson sells
lovingly refurbished and repurposed items. Sarah is
turning her keen eye to the
estate of collector Edison Hall,
hoping for fabulous finds for
Second Chance—but when her
rescue cat Elvis discovers a body in the kitchen, everything goes
paws up. The body belongs to an
appraiser who had been hired
to check out Edison’s wine
collection. When Edison’s sister
shows up at Second Chance, she
hires Sarah’s friends—the kooky and charismatic trio of ladies
who call themselves Charlotte’s
Angels and work out of the shop
—to solve the murder, Sarah
knows she and Elvis are only
going to get deeper into the case. But as it becomes a cat and
mouse game of lies, cons,
cheats, and family squabbles,
can Elvis and Sarah claw their
way to the truth before the
killer slinks away forever?

“Is this because of Nicolas?” Charlotte asked.

I shook my head. “No, it isn’t.”

“Then are you part of our team or not?” Liz asked, holding out a hand.

“Of course Sarah is part of our team,” Mr. P. said with just a hint of recrimination in his voice. “And she’s right. We should share what we’ve learned with the police. We’re both trying to find out who killed Mr. Quinn.”

Liz made a sound a lot like a snort.

Mr. P. chose to ignore her. “I’d also like to show Nicolas and Detective Andrews that we know what we’re doing and we’re not going to disrupt their investigation.”

Charlotte smiled. “Alfred, you’re a very sensible, reasonable man,” she said.

Liz exhaled loudly. “Yes, you are,” she said. “And I like you despite that.” She got to her feet. “I need a cup of tea.” She headed for the door. “I’m going to bring Rose up-to-date.” She caught my hand and gave it a squeeze as she passed me.

“Thank you,” I said to Mr. P. once they were both gone.

“Everything you said was correct,” he said. “And underneath her bluster Elizabeth knows that as well. I think she’s still a little touchy over being a suspect in that whole dreadful business last winter.”

The dreadful business he was referring to was the death of Lily Carter. Liz had never been a serious suspect, but she had been questioned more than once.

“I think that’s probably right,” I said. “And thank you for saying I was part of the team.”

He smiled. “It’s true. You are part of the team, my dear.”

I just nodded. I didn’t know what to say because I realized that good or bad, right or wrong, I was.

Chapter 14

I went back up to my office while Mr. P. made the phone call to Michelle. I was printing out two new orders from the store’s Web site when my cell rang. It was Nick.

“Hi,” he said. “I was just in a meeting with Michelle and she had a call from Alfred Peterson. I sense your hand in that.”

“It wasn’t me,” I said, sitting on the edge of my desk.

“So you know about their theory that Edison Hall met the person who sold him all those worthless bottles of wine at some money-management thing?” The skepticism was obvious in his voice.

“You don’t?” I asked.

“I just don’t think it has any relevance to the investigation.”

“You don’t think Mr. Quinn’s death had anything to do with the whole wine scam?”

“That’s not really my part of the case.”

I reached over and took the two pages I’d just printed out of the printer tray. “It doesn’t mean you don’t have a theory.”

I heard him exhale. “I’m not saying what happened isn’t connected to those worthless bottles of wine. I’m just saying I don’t think the connection is directly related to Edison Hall.”

“So how is it connected, then?”

Nick laughed. “I suppose I may as well tell you,” he said. “It’s not like Alfred won’t ferret this out if he hasn’t already. Ronan Quinn was already involved in a court case over another fake wine scam.”

“That’s not exactly a secret, Nick,” I said. “There was an article about the case in the Boston Globe . It’s how Ethan came to hire him.”

“Quinn had received death threats because of that case as recently as a week before he came to town.”

“The police are looking in that direction.”

“They’re looking in a lot of directions, but yes, that one seems to hold the most promise.”

“I hope it works out,” I said. Could someone have followed the wine expert here to North Harbor just to kill him? It wasn’t any more of a stretch than the angle the Angels were working on.

“Michelle said they released Edison’s house back to the family,” Nick said.

“She did and we’ve already started working out there.”

“I’m really glad to hear that,” he said, and I could hear the smile in his voice. “This has been hard for Ethan. Once his father’s estate is settled, he’ll be able to get on with his life.”

“I promised Stella that we’d work as quickly as we can.” I stretched my legs out in front of me, glad once again to be out of those heels no matter how good they made my legs look.

“I know you gave Stella a deal, Sarah,” Nick said. “Thanks. Any chance you can find something in that old house that’s worth some money?”

I thought about the Marklin train set Elvis and I had found. Even though its ownership was in dispute, maybe there was a way it could still be used to help Ellie Hall. “I’m working on it,” I said.

“I gotta go,” Nick said then. “Are you coming to dinner at Mom’s on Sunday?”

“I am,” I said. “Rose is going to teach me how to make gravy.”

“Oh,” he said. “Well . . . um . . . good luck with that. I’m not much of a gravy man myself.”

“Nice try,” I said. “I’ve seen you in your mother’s kitchen eating gravy out of the roaster with a spoon at Thanksgiving.”

He cleared his throat. “Sarah, we’ve known each other since we were kids and in all that time you’ve never made anything that was edible. Face it. You did not get the cooking gene. You’re the kind of person for whom takeout was invented.”

“Nicolas Elliot, I’m going to make you eat your words,” I promised, feeling a little surge of competitiveness in my gut.

“It’ll have to be better than eating your cooking,” he said before he ended the call, laughing.

I took the orders downstairs. “Avery, would you get these started, please?” I asked the teenager.

“No problem,” she said, taking the pages and heading for the workroom.

Rose was busy straightening up, putting chairs in place around a small table, fluffing the pillows on the seats. “I’m just going out to see how Mac and Liam are doing,” I said. “Avery is out back if you need her.”

“Take your time,” she said, stepping back to survey her handiwork and then tweaking the position of a chair.

Mr. P. was in the sunporch, working on his laptop as usual. “Sarah,” he called as I went past the door.

I backtracked a couple of steps, leaned around the doorframe and looked at him inquiringly.

“I called Detective Andrews,” he said. “She didn’t seem very interested in our information.”

“I know,” I said. “I heard from Nick.” I paused. “I think they’re wrong.”

“Great minds think alike.” Then he smiled. “Of course, Elizabeth would say, fools seldom differ.”

“I like yours better,” I said. I gestured at the computer. “Is that Feast in the Field?”

He nodded. “I thought I would go through as many photos as I could find online this weekend.”

“You don’t even know if Edison Hall was there,” I said.

Mr. P. smoothed the few wisps of gray hair that he had. “He was. Rose called Stella and asked.”

It still seemed like a waste of time to me.

Alfred must have seen some of what I was thinking in my expression. “I am aware that brochure Elvis found smelled like tuna fish, Sarah,” he said. He studied my face for what seemed like a long moment. “I also trust Rosie’s instincts.”

He didn’t need to remind me that Rose’s instincts had probably saved my life the previous winter.

“Could I help?” I asked.

“I have everything under control,” Mr. P. said. “I have another little piece of facial-scanning software that I think will help me.”

“I’ll leave you to it, then,” I said. I didn’t ask him where his little piece of software had come from and he didn’t volunteer the information.

Mac and Liam were making great progress on the ceiling of the old garage. They had decided to keep going until all the drywall was up. I told them I’d be back later with pizza.
